\nIndiana University School of Medicine seeks a physician leader to serve as Clinical Director of Cell and Gene Therapy within the Department of Medical and Molecular Genetics. This is a unique opportunity to help guide a well-established but evolving program at a pivotal moment, as the department defines its long-term direction and growth strategy.
\nThe program includes a successful viral vector manufacturing facility and testing laboratory with a strong foundation in gene therapy and an established history of NIH-supported work. With recent leadership transitions and changes in funding, IU is seeking a leader who can bring vision, clinical insight, and strategic direction to its next phase.

\nThe Program
\nThe Cell and Gene Therapy program is part of a comprehensive Department of Medical and Molecular Genetics, supported by a strong clinical and research infrastructure. The program has historically been highly successful and includes expertise in clinical care, laboratory science, and regulatory processes.
\nThe program benefits from:
\n- \n
- A large, nationally recognized genetics department \n
- Strong foundation of viral vector manufacturing and testing capabilities \n
- Established laboratory and translational capabilities \n
- Existing expertise in cellular immunotherapy and regulatory processes (FDA) \n
- Strong institutional interest in continued growth and innovation \n

\nKnown as the "Amateur Sports Capital of the World" and the 12th-largest city in the U.S., Indianapolis is the capital of Indiana and home to an expansive variety of cultural and historical offerings. As the headquarters for the NCAA and home to premier NFL and NBA teams, as well as the Indy 500, this city is a premier destination for all sports enthusiasts. An extensive number of parks are also found here, along with performing arts venues, museums, and the Indianapolis Zoo. Many annual festivals also take place in the city, including the Indy Jazz Fest and the Indiana State Fair.\n
